
Order.co is the System of Action for the Office of the CFO, transforming the way businesses purchase and pay into an intuitive, B2C-like shopping experience. Order.co leverages embedded AI agents and embedded financial products to reinvent the way businesses connect with their vendors.
End users enjoy a seamless, zero-training buying experience, while finance and procurement leaders gain a single platform to orchestrate how the business “should operate”. The result is an all-in-one solution that serves as a gravitational pull for spend and data, automating and eliminating procurement and finance workflows from requisition to reconciliation along the way.
Order.co is on the cutting edge of B2B Agentic Commerce, poised to be the market leader in creating a more predictive, prescriptive, and personalized experience for users.
Founded in 2016 and headquartered in New York City, Order.co oversees nearly half a billion in annualized spend across hundreds of customers like WeWork, SoulCycle, Lume, and [solidcore]. Order.co has raised $75M in funding from industry-leading investors like MIT, Stage 2 Capital, Rally Ventures, 645 Ventures, and more. Order.co has been proudly named a 50 to Watch by Spend Matters and a Best Place to Work by BuiltIn and Inc. Magazine.
We’re looking for a Senior Product Designer specializing in Design Systems to scale and evolve our design system across the Order.co platform and explore how AI can improve design-to-development workflows.
You’ll partner closely with Product Design, Engineering, and Product Management to modernize legacy experiences, develop reusable patterns, and make the system easier to discover, adopt, and contribute to. This role is ideal for a systems-minded designer who combines strong strategic thinking with hands-on execution.
This role begins as a 6-month contract, with the intention to convert to full-time based on mutual fit and business needs. You’ll have the opportunity to shape the foundation of our product experience and become a key partner to the Product Design and Engineering teams.
